TensorFlow v1.7.0 MacOS Nvidia GPU

diff --git a/tensorflow/core/framework/variant.h b/tensorflow/core/framework/variant.h | |
index c02391dae3..23e56ed294 100644 | |
--- a/tensorflow/core/framework/variant.h | |
+++ b/tensorflow/core/framework/variant.h | |
@@ -152,7 +152,8 @@ bool DecodeVariant(const string& buf, T* value); | |
// | |
class Variant { | |
public: | |
- constexpr Variant() noexcept = default; | |
+ //constexpr Variant() noexcept = default; | |
+ Variant() noexcept = default; | |
Variant(const Variant& other) | |
: value_(other.is_empty() ? std::unique_ptr<ValueInterface>() | |
diff --git a/tensorflow/core/kernels/concat_lib_gpu_impl.cu.cc b/tensorflow/core/kernels/concat_lib_gpu_impl.cu.cc | |
index 0f7adaf24a..8d89c66f3f 100644 | |
--- a/tensorflow/core/kernels/concat_lib_gpu_impl.cu.cc | |
+++ b/tensorflow/core/kernels/concat_lib_gpu_impl.cu.cc | |
@@ -69,7 +69,7 @@ __global__ void concat_variable_kernel( | |
IntType num_inputs = input_ptr_data.size; | |
// verbose declaration needed due to template | |
- extern __shared__ __align__(sizeof(T)) unsigned char smem[]; | |
+ extern __shared__ unsigned char smem[]; | |
IntType* smem_col_scan = reinterpret_cast<IntType*>(smem); | |
if (useSmem) { | |
diff --git a/tensorflow/core/kernels/depthwise_conv_op_gpu.cu.cc b/tensorflow/core/kernels/depthwise_conv_op_gpu.cu.cc | |
index 94989089ec..a2e3e8bc87 100644 | |
--- a/tensorflow/core/kernels/depthwise_conv_op_gpu.cu.cc | |
+++ b/tensorflow/core/kernels/depthwise_conv_op_gpu.cu.cc | |
@@ -172,7 +172,7 @@ __global__ __launch_bounds__(1024, 2) void DepthwiseConv2dGPUKernelNHWCSmall( | |
const DepthwiseArgs args, const T* input, const T* filter, T* output) { | |
assert(CanLaunchDepthwiseConv2dGPUSmall(args)); | |
// Holds block plus halo and filter data for blockDim.x depths. | |
- extern __shared__ __align__(sizeof(T)) unsigned char shared_memory[]; | |
+ extern __shared__ unsigned char shared_memory[]; | |
T* const shared_data = reinterpret_cast<T*>(shared_memory); | |
const int num_batches = args.batch; | |
@@ -452,7 +452,7 @@ __global__ __launch_bounds__(1024, 2) void DepthwiseConv2dGPUKernelNCHWSmall( | |
const DepthwiseArgs args, const T* input, const T* filter, T* output) { | |
assert(CanLaunchDepthwiseConv2dGPUSmall(args)); | |
// Holds block plus halo and filter data for blockDim.z depths. | |
- extern __shared__ __align__(sizeof(T)) unsigned char shared_memory[]; | |
+ extern __shared__ unsigned char shared_memory[]; | |
T* const shared_data = reinterpret_cast<T*>(shared_memory); | |
const int num_batches = args.batch; | |
@@ -1118,7 +1118,7 @@ __launch_bounds__(1024, 2) void DepthwiseConv2dBackpropFilterGPUKernelNHWCSmall( | |
const DepthwiseArgs args, const T* output, const T* input, T* filter) { | |
assert(CanLaunchDepthwiseConv2dBackpropFilterGPUSmall(args, blockDim.z)); | |
// Holds block plus halo and filter data for blockDim.x depths. | |
- extern __shared__ __align__(sizeof(T)) unsigned char shared_memory[]; | |
+ extern __shared__ unsigned char shared_memory[]; | |
T* const shared_data = reinterpret_cast<T*>(shared_memory); | |
const int num_batches = args.batch; | |
@@ -1388,7 +1388,7 @@ __launch_bounds__(1024, 2) void DepthwiseConv2dBackpropFilterGPUKernelNCHWSmall( | |
const DepthwiseArgs args, const T* output, const T* input, T* filter) { | |
assert(CanLaunchDepthwiseConv2dBackpropFilterGPUSmall(args, blockDim.x)); | |
// Holds block plus halo and filter data for blockDim.z depths. | |
- extern __shared__ __align__(sizeof(T)) unsigned char shared_memory[]; | |
+ extern __shared__ unsigned char shared_memory[]; | |
T* const shared_data = reinterpret_cast<T*>(shared_memory); | |
const int num_batches = args.batch; | |
diff --git a/tensorflow/core/kernels/split_lib_gpu.cu.cc b/tensorflow/core/kernels/split_lib_gpu.cu.cc | |
index 393818730b..a7d9e02853 100644 | |
--- a/tensorflow/core/kernels/split_lib_gpu.cu.cc | |
+++ b/tensorflow/core/kernels/split_lib_gpu.cu.cc | |
@@ -121,7 +121,7 @@ __global__ void split_v_kernel(const T* input_ptr, | |
int num_outputs = output_ptr_data.size; | |
// verbose declaration needed due to template | |
- extern __shared__ __align__(sizeof(T)) unsigned char smem[]; | |
+ extern __shared__ unsigned char smem[]; | |
IntType* smem_col_scan = reinterpret_cast<IntType*>(smem); | |
if (useSmem) { | |
